    Hi there,
    I don't know if a general AI thread exist (couln't find one).

    Had a 12 lap race at Mid-Ohio with the following settings:
    - Group C & Group 4 Multiclass (30 cars overall)
    - AI set to 106
    - Time of day: afternoon

    I noticed that the AI drivers are quite slow throughout Turn 1, here it is no problem to get really close to them or even pass even if you were 1-2 seconds behind them shortly before. I have the impression they brake too much for Turn 1 or approach it in a bad way.

    Also it is quite easy to divebomb and pass them from Turn 11 to 12.

    currently I do a championship with PCC Germany at 100% fixed AI. Time of day: noon (if that is relevant). 30 AI drivers
    I can confirm that AI is quite slow at Turn 1 at Mid-Ohio.
    I have done 5 round so far at US tracks.
    Elkhard Lake (no issues and AI is not that super fast in carousel)
    Mid Ohio (see above), rest was fine
    Laguna Seca (AI sometimes spins out at the turn before you climb the hill to Corkscrew)
    Indianapolis (moto GP layout) (AI quite often spins at final corner and in the left-right-left before going to back straight)
    Sonoma (was full layout, I think, not WTCC, but does not matter). AI spun in qual at the 1st right hander and stood there whole qualifying session. In race the AI also spun there quite a lot.
    At my former chamionship with WTCC 16 (fixed AI at 99%) at daytona. AI very slow out of chicane and spinning a lot "inside" of the chicane.
    I assume that setting up the AI for so many car/track combos is difficult but in the end it is always the same patrts, they are crashing too often. At other parts of the track, they never crash (even if they run side by side).

    I did some tests on mid ohio (full)

    1) AI adaptive with porsche cup enduro with 24AI and I am 15th on grid
    I finished the race in 2nd position so the AI is quite slow overall but not particularly in turns 1 or 11 or 12
    with an average time of 1:29

    2) AI at 113 with porsche cup enduro with 24AI and I am 15eme on grid
    I finished the race in 9th position and the AI seems to be more suited to my level
    I don't notice any particular slowness in turns 1 or 11 or 12
    with an average time of 1:29

    3) I did not see very different things with nissan group c with an average time of 1:18
